摘要
The new compounds [NBu4][Cu(CN)X] (X = Br (1), I (2)) and [NBu4][Cu-3(CN)(4)]. CH3CN (3) have been prepared by reaction of [NBu4]X with CuCN in acetone (1, 2) or acetonitrile (3), and have been characterized by X-ray crystallography and vibrational spectroscopy. Compounds 1 (C34H72Br2Cu2N4, a = 17.4956(11) Angstrom, b = 12.1741(8) Angstrom, c = 19.2434(12) Angstrom, orthorhombic, Pna2(l), Z = 4) and 2 (C34H72Cu2I2N4, a = 21.683(2) Angstrom, b = 12.233(2) Angstrom, c = 17.632(3) Angstrom, beta = 111.710(10)degrees, monoclinic, P2(l)/c, Z = 4) contain infinite one-dimensional (zigzag) -Cu-I-CN-Cu-I-CN- chains which run parallel to the crystallographic a (X = Br) or c (X = I) axis. Each Cu-I center within these chains is additionally bound to an X = Br or I atom, and the whole network is planar, with successive planar units stacked in the b direction. Bands in the IR and Raman spectra are assigned to nu(CN), nu(CuC/N), delta(CuCN), and delta(NCuC) modes of the CuCN chains. The IR spectra of the products of the reversible reaction of CuCN with aqueous KX (X = Br, I) show v(CN) and delta(NCuC) as well as bands due to coordinated water, suggesting that these CuCN/KX/H2O compounds are mixed halogeno(cyano)cuprates with hydrated K+ counterions whose structures are similar to those observed in [NBu4][Cu(CN)X]. The structure of 3 (C12H39Cu3N6, a = 16.8572(4) Angstrom, b = 14.1180(3) Angstrom, c = 13.39100(10) Angstrom, beta = 113.30(3)degrees, monoclinic, C2, Z = 4) consists of two-dimensional polymeric sheets of composition [Cu-3(CN)(4)(-)](infinity) in the ac plane, which are made up of infinite one-dimensional (zigzag) -Cu-I-CN-Cu-I-CN- chains parallel to the a axis, with each CUT center within these chains being additionally bound to a linear [CN-Cu-CN-] group which links adjacent chains, so that the structure contains both two-coordinate and three-coordinate copper atoms. Successive planar sheets are stacked in the b direction, with the [NBu4](+) cations and noncoordinating acetonitrile molecules lying within rings of composition (CuCN)(8).
